FMLB Spring-Loaded Connectors

Mill-Max FMLB Spring-Loaded Connectors are first-mate/last-break connectors in surface-mount or through-hole mounting styles and single- or double-row configurations. Mill-Max FMLB connectors feature spring-loaded pins arranged to efficiently combine power and signal connectors. These connectors achieve this power and signal combination by providing different height and stroke spring pins in the same insulator. FMLB connectors can accommodate the requirements of hot-swap connectors. The FMLB design allows the connector to be grounded before it is connected to the power or after the power is disconnected.
